Matt Fitzpatrick won the RBC Heritage golf tournament on Sunday at the Harbour Town Golf Links on Hilton Head Island, S.C., defeating Jordan Spieth in a playoff. Fitzpatrick clinched the tournament with a tap-in birdie after a clutch approach shot with his 9-iron on the 18th hole. Spieth had two birdie putts in the playoff holes, but failed to sink both of them, allowing Fitzpatrick to claim his second PGA Tour win. Fitzpatrick won $3.6 million for his victory, while Spieth received $2.18 million for finishing as the runner-up. The RBC Heritage was one of eight events with an elevated purse in 2022, rising from $8 million to $20 million this year.
